Kemetic Love Philosophy — Before Valentine's Day ☥

Hathor is one of the oldest deities in the Kemetic pantheon. Her name — Hwt-Hr in ancient Egyptian — means “the house of Horus,” the divine container that shelters the solar principle. But her domain extended far beyond that etymology: she governed beauty, music, dance, intoxication, fertility, the Nile’s bounty, and the sacred feminine pleasure of being alive. The Greeks later mapped her to Aphrodite. The Romans to Venus. February 14th traces its romantic mythology back through those intermediaries to a goddess 5,000 years old who understood love not as sentiment but as cosmic principle. ☥

The Isis and Osiris story is the most complete love mythology in human history. Osiris was murdered by his brother Set, his body dismembered and scattered in 14 pieces across Egypt. Isis, his wife and sister, searched the length of the land, gathered every piece, and used her mastery of Heka — divine magic — to reassemble him and breathe life back into his form. This is not a fairy tale. It is a cosmological teaching about the nature of love: that real love does the work of gathering. It searches. It reconstructs. It refuses the permanence of loss.
